WebNov 10, 2024 · Definition and Guide. FOB is a shipping term that stands for “free on board.”. If a shipment is designated FOB (the seller’s location), then as soon as the shipment of goods leaves the seller’s warehouse, the seller records the sale as complete. The buyer owns the product en route to its warehouse and must pay any delivery charges. WebMar 9, 2024 · What does FOB mean in shipping? FOB, short for ‘Free on Board‘, is one of the Incoterms rules established by the International Chamber of Commerce (ICC) to help standardise international commercial transactions. In FOB shipments the seller generally bears all costs and risks – including any export formalities, like export customs clearance …
